Delving into the Darknet: A Guide to Onion Links

The darknet, a shadowy realm of encrypted networks, holds both mysteries and dangers. Accessing this hidden world requires special tools, primarily onion links. These unique destinations, constructed with the .onion suffix, act as gateways to websites operating on the Tor network, providing anonymity. Accessing these hidden sites can be a complex task, requiring knowledge of specific methods.

  • Initially, you'll need to acquire the Tor browser. This specialized software scrambles your internet traffic, shielding your identity and location from prying eyes.
  • Secondly, locate a reputable source for onion links. Be wary of scams and untrusted sources, as they may lead to malicious websites or information leaks.
  • Ultimately, once you've obtained a valid onion link, simply enter it into the Tor browser's address bar and press Enter. This will connect you to the hidden website.

Remember that navigating the darknet carries inherent risks. Exercise extreme vigilance, and never reveal sensitive information unless you are absolutely certain of the website's legitimacy.
